    In the context of kernel density estimation the authors propose to combine automatic bandwidth selection rules aiming at the minimization of a loss criterion with constraints on the search space derived from qualitative considerations. They focus on the cross-validation method of bandwidth and propose to derive constraints on bandwidths from reasonable bounds for the number of modes of the underling density. Theoretical properties of the chosen bounds are given. Results of simulation studies, which demonstrate improvement of the mean integrated squared errors of the kernel density estimation, are discussed.
